For millions of Muslims worldwide, the trip from Jeddah to Makkah is a sacred and essential journey, especially during Hajj season and throughout the year for Umrah. Among the available transportation options, taxis are one of the most practical and popular ways to travel. Covering a distance of approximately 80 kilometers in about an hour, Jeddah to Makkah taxi services provide a direct and comfortable route for pilgrims.
Why Should You Choose a Taxi for Your Jeddah to Makkah Journey?
When it comes to traveling from Jeddah to Makkah, taxis offer distinct advantages:
- Convenience: Taxis provide door-to-door service, eliminating the need for multiple transfers or public transportation. Simply book a taxi from your hotel or residence in Jeddah and get dropped off at your destination in Makkah.
- Time-Saving: Taxis are often faster than buses or other public transport options, enabling you to make the most of your time in Makkah.
- Comfort: With a private and comfortable environment, taxis are ideal for families, elderly travelers, or those with small children.
- Flexibility: Taxis allow you to travel on your schedule, avoiding the long waits associated with public transport.
- Local Knowledge: Taxi drivers are familiar with the best routes and current traffic conditions, ensuring an efficient journey.

What Tips Can Ensure a Smooth Taxi Experience?
For a hassle-free journey from Jeddah to Makkah taxi, keep the following tips in mind:
- Book in Advance: During peak seasons like Hajj or Ramadan, secure your taxi ahead of time to avoid delays.
- Confirm Pricing: Always confirm the fare with the driver or check the app’s fare estimate to prevent unexpected charges.
- Plan Your Route: Familiarize yourself with the route and use a navigation app to track your journey in real time.
- Keep Documents Handy: Ensure your identification and any necessary travel documents are easily accessible.
- Travel Light: Limit your luggage to make the ride more comfortable, especially if traveling in a smaller vehicle.
- Stay Connected: Keep your phone charged and have a local SIM card or roaming plan to stay connected.
- Respect Local Customs: Dress modestly and follow cultural norms, especially as you approach Makkah.
Why Consider Alternatives to Taxis?
While taxis are convenient, other transportation options are worth exploring:
- Buses: Budget-friendly but slower due to frequent stops.
- Car Rentals: Offers flexibility but requires navigating unfamiliar roads.
- Shuttle Services: Some hotels and travel agencies provide shuttle options, especially during peak seasons.
